[问题] 如何确定perl 可以运行

楼主: gecer (gecer)   2016-06-19 20:41:09
小弟想写一个batch file 做silent install perl
流程是
1 确认perl电脑有无安装perl
2 若无安装则进行silent installation
本来1 小弟要去check PATH 这个环境变量有无C:\Perl64\site\bin;C:\Perl64\bin
但是小弟却发现安装过perl的电脑 如果把perl 解除安装后还是会有这个环境变量
所以变得只能去check perl 这个command是否可以运行 不知道版大们有什么好意见?
作者: imce (蜥蜴)   2016-06-19 21:24:00
check path后,再if (-e "$PATH\\perl.exe")看看perl在不在
作者: Neisseria (Neisseria)   2016-06-19 21:30:00
用 perl -v 检查 Perl 版本,然后检查 shell 错误状态

Links booklink

Contact Us: admin [ a t ] ucptt.com